2014-09-15 4 views

ответ

0

10p выражен в процентах:

Может быть значением размера, которая представляет собой число с плавающей точкой добавляется с блоком, такими как «14.5sp». Доступными единицами являются: px (пиксели), dp (не зависящие от плотности пиксели), sp (масштабированные пиксели на основе предпочтительного размера шрифта ), в дюймах, мм (в миллиметрах).

Может быть дробное значение, которое представляет собой число с плавающей точкой, добавленное с процентом или% p, например «14,5%». Суффикс% всегда означает процент базового размера; дополнительный суффикс% p предоставляет размер относительно некоторого родительского контейнера.

Это также может быть ссылка на ресурс (в виде «@ [пакет:] тип: имя») или атрибут тема (в виде «? [Пакет:] [Тип:] Имя») содержащий значение этого типа.

Это соответствует символу ресурса глобального атрибута keyWidth.

Source.

+0

и% as prefix? exmamples: http://stackoverflow.com/questions/17232871/android-custom-keyboard http://stackoverflow.com/questions/9987788/no-xml-content-please-add-a-root-view-or-layout -to-your-document http://developer.android.com/reference/android/inputmethodservice/Keyboard.html, или все они просто скопировали неправильный пример из документации? – aelgoa

0

Может быть дробным, который представляет собой число с плавающей точкой добавляется либо% или% р, такие, как "14,5%". Суффикс% всегда означает процент базового размера; дополнительный суффикс% p предоставляет размер относительно некоторого родительского контейнера.

Раскладка клавиатуры Android основана на строках, и каждая строка имеет ключи. {number}%p - это ширина клавиш на клавиатуре, если это явно не указано на отдельном ключе. Значение {number}%p означает ширину ключа в процентах относительно родительского контейнера.